NEW ZEALAND VISA FOR ITALIAN CITIZENS
Italy is one of 190 nations eligible to apply for electronic trade agreements with New Zealand. In July 2019, the New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ority (NZeTA) program went live. It allows eligible citizens to visit New Zealand for tourist, business, or transit purposes without having to go through the hassle of applying for a visa at an embassy. The eTA for New Zealand is valid for two years and allows for several short-term stays. You must also pay a processing fee known as the International Visitor Conservation and Tourism Levy (IVL) in order to receive an approved eTA for New Zealand through email. The New Zealand eTA was put in place to boost border security by screening potential visitors. This has the general benefit of increasing security in New Zealand. As the eTA is electronically linked to a specific passport, travelers with more than one passport should ensure they travel to New Zealand using the same passport that was used to complete the eTA application. Those wishing to travel to New Zealand for longer stays or to work or study will require a visa and should contact the nearest New Zealand embassy or consulate for further information. NEW ZEALAND VISA FOR CZECH CITIZENS
The Czech Republic is one of 190 nations whose nationals do not need a visa to visit New Zealand. Visitors from the Czech Republic must obtain a valid NZeTA if they want to stay in New Zealand for less than 90 days for tourist or business purposes. Czech Republic residents who wish to visit New Zealand must always travel with a valid NZeTA. Czech visitors who intend to stay in New Zealand for an extended period of time and want to exceed the NZeTA 90-day continuous stay limit should research the many types of tourist visas available from the New Zealand government and select the appropriate one for their needs. NZETA, or the New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ority, is required for tourists. The New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ority was introduced by the New Zealand Government and will be mandatory from 31 October 2019. The NZeTA is quick and easy to obtain and can be applied for online, eliminating the need to visit a New Zealand diplomatic mission. Applicants are therefore advised to submit their NZeTA application form at least 3 working days prior to the intended departure date to ensure reasonable processing time.

What is the eTA New Zealand?
The NZeTA, launched in August 2019, is not a visa but has been required for entry since October 2019. New Zealand’s eTA (New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ority) is an electronic travel permit for residents of visa-exempt countries. Eligible travelers can easily obtain their NZeTA and enter the nation for tourist, business, or transit purposes.

NEW ZEALAND APPLICATION FORM
We are looking forward to welcoming visitors to New Zealand. To enter New Zealand, you must have a valid passport and the required visa. If you intend to visit New Zealand for a short period of time, you must first apply for a New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ority (NZeTA). In July 2019, the New Zealand Electronic Travel Authority (NZeTA) implemented visa-free travel. It allows eligible visitors to visit New Zealand for pleasure, business, or transit purposes without the need to apply for a visa at an embassy. Visa-free citizens, cruise ship passengers of all nationalities, Australian permanent residents, and transit passengers must now obtain an eTA NZ in order to travel to New Zealand. The New Zealand eTA is valid for two years and allows multiple visits for short periods of time. To receive an authorized New Zealand eTA by email, you must also pay a processing cost known as the International Visitor Tourism and Conservation cost (IVL). Those planning to stay in New Zealand for an extended period of time, work, or study should contact the nearest New Zealand embassy or consulate for more information. Applicants must include personal and passport information on the New Zealand eTA application form. You will also be asked about the applicant’s criminal history and whether they are seeking medical treatment in New Zealand.
